So we head out for a afternoon sit. We talk about ever 30 min or so and I call him at 6:08pm. No answer. I just start shaking my head. He calls me back a couple minutes later and I say "what did you shoot at" he says "I shot 2".
Mind you, this kid missed 13 deer last year, shot his first with a bow 1 week ago, missed a nice buck yesterday and he is telling he just shot 2.
Over to his stand I go. And I bump 1, damn. After the shot (in the shoulder) she went 30 yards and layed down. Ok.
Go to the stand, forget her for now where did the 1st one go. Ok, theres your broken arrow, ahh blood. 40-50 yards later here is a nice big doe, great shot son, high fives and hugs. gut, drag back to the treestand.
Off to the second one in the dark. Found her bed, and there is the blood. follow for 10 yards and bump her again. she is hurting but decide to give her overnight. Pack up and drag #1. Load into the truck, take pictures and hang.
Will be back at day break for #2, I don't think she will be far, just hope she is still good. low tonight is 56 deg.

well heres an up date. We found the 2nd on this morning not to far from where we jumped it last night. thats the good news. the bad news is he already stunk. My kid felt terrible and I just told him that things happen but next time to just worry about 1 deer and not 2. ecspecially on afternoon hunts.

Congrats on both recoveries. Sad to hear about the second. It happens as you said on afternoon hunts. Had it happen 3 years ago on a doe in the garage!!!!!!!! Got her home, iced her entire chest area with a 20 lb bag of ice, left hide on for insulation. Laid on concrete floor. Hosed out first with cold water to make sure everything was clean. Done it before, no probs. Next AM went to bone it out and the ham/loins were already getting green. Lost the best part. Salvaged out the shoulders and backstraps. Live and learn.
